CTA, UTP to merge into single Consolidated Tape Plan under DataCT

Randall Hopkins, former head of market data at Nasdaq, will join the new company to build and run it.

DataCT, an independent arm of exchange technology provider DataBP, is preparing to take over administration of the US Consolidated Tape Association (CTA) and the Unlisted Trading Privileges (UTP) plans for consolidated data from the New York Stock Exchange and Nasdaq, WatersTechnology understands.
